From Mentored to Mentor: A Journey of Growth

At Amersham School, no student walks their journey alone. Our mentoring programmes bring boys together across year groups, creating strong role models, supportive friendships, and a culture of growth. Whether it’s through guidance, academic support, or the power of sport, every boy has the chance to be supported — and later, to become a mentor himself. From being mentored to becoming a mentor, every boy plays a part in building a stronger school community. Younger students benefit from encouragement and support, while older students develop leadership, empathy, and pride in guiding the next generation.

 

Our Boys mentoring Programme Overview

Vikings (Y8 and 9s mentored by Y12s)

Guidance. Friendship. Growth.

Vikings helps younger boys build resilience, make good choices, and find positive role models in our Year 12 mentors. It’s about support, encouragement, and growing stronger together. The outcome of this programme is to develop leadership, improve academic performance and raise the profile of males in the school.

 

Odins (Y10s mentored by Y11s)

Focus. Confidence. Success.

Odin gives Year 10 students practical support as they face further GCSE preparation. With Year 11 mentors sharing their experience and tips, boys learn how to manage exam pressures and believe in their ability to succeed. The outcome of this programme is to boost self-esteem whilst supporting academic pressures.

 

Mentoring Through Sport (Y7s mentored by Y13s)

Teamwork. Discipline. Positive Choices.

Through sport, our Year 13 mentors inspire Year 7 boys to channel energy into teamwork, self-control, and confidence. It’s about making the right choices while enjoying the power of play. The outcome of the programme looks at males in Year 7 developing pro social learning behaviors.
